    Under the circumstances (time & money)...

    I would patch\fill all the cracks & damages on the deck, do an acid wash on the deck, and then paint the deck with some anti-skid deck concrete paint. That will make the patch jobs, and stains blend in more.

    I would drain the pool and have the pool surface patched up and the steps repaired. I would also probably clean, prep, and paint the pool also.

    For the most part you and some friends could do the majority of the work yourselves.

    You may have to have a contractor repair the steps for you though. You can have the contractor redo the steps as they were or go with molded plastic/fiberglass steps imbedded into the wall of the pool OR have the steps removed and go for a metal pool ladder.

    To paint the deck and pool with the misc supplies and prep stuff, should cost less than $1000 on the high end (with quality paints). It would make a world of difference appearance wise.
